NEDA Had a Meeting and Discussed with the Deputy Directors under the Integrated Cooperation Plan Between NEA and TICA for Providing the Neighboring Countries FA and TA

On 20th October 2022, the Neighboring Countries Economic Development Cooperation Agency (Public Organization) (NEDA) held the meeting with the Deputy Directors and the Thailand International Cooperation Agency (TICA) under the integrated cooperation plan between NEDA and TICA for providing the neighboring countries FA and TA. Colonel Dr. Saranyoo Wiriyawetchakun, the Deputy Director of NEDA, and the managers of NEDA, discussed with Mr. Wattanawit Kotchasenee, the Deputy Director of TICA, and the managers of TICA.

The objectives of the mentioned meeting are to summarize the operating results as well as to follow up and drive the activities, plans/projects and cooperation for developments between NEDA and TICA. It consisted of (1) considering the progresses of the human resources development (HRD) that is the managerial guideline for mutual trainings in the next phase(s), the third country training program (TCTP) and the annual international training course (AITC); and (2) considering the progresses of the cooperation projects in the form of modifications according to the integrated cooperation plans that are the construction of the hygienic pavilion, “Rong Moh Noi Non Sawan”, the integration of the public health cooperation in Along Veng, Oddar Meanchey Province, Kingdom of Cambodia, and the integration with the cooperation of TICA. The mentioned meeting resulted in the harmonized missions for the international cooperation of Thailand regarding processes, operations, analyses and results by focusing on empowerment, joined-up government, and the Team Thailand for international development cooperation.
